"Brazilian berry destroys cancer cells in lab, UF study shows" University
of Florida News
"A Brazilian berry popular in health food contains antioxidants
that destroyed cultured human cancer cells in a recent University
of Florida study, one of the first to investigate the fruit’s
purported benefits."
